Output d617eb3b98852d82b020f285b1d9758baeb1fa545ad24c89d234efe095e47d59:0

value
2087726
script pubkey
OP_0 OP_PUSHBYTES_20 f68b32f52a885d5c3b3d4455e7256b979111955a
address
bc1q769n9af23pw4cweag327wfttj7g3r9269954v7
transaction
d617eb3b98852d82b020f285b1d9758baeb1fa545ad24c89d234efe095e47d59
confirmations
54532
spent
true